Metro just to sell a collectible with series The Adventures of Tom Sawyer , TVE popularized in the 80's and later Telecinco in the early 90's. This adaptation of the classic Mark Twain was conducted in 1980 by Nippon Animation as part of World Masterpiece Theater . The collection is edited now consist of 25 weekly deliveries, which included a DVD with two episodes each. The introductory price is 2.95 €, which will be of 6.95 € in the rest of deliveries.
St. Petersburg in the mid-nineteenth century living Tom Sawyer, a mischievous boy who lives with her nerd brother Sid, his lovely Aunt Polly and her dreamy cousin Mary. A Tom does not like studying and going to school if it is because in class can be near his beloved Becky. But what he really likes is to spend long hours on the banks of the Mississippi with a poor boy living on his own, Huckleberry Finn, the boy most hated by the mothers of the area, who forbid their children to be approached. But Tom and he shared the dream of being pirates and find great treasures, which is why Tom ignores the orders of his aunt about Huck and play with him whenever he can. Their games will lead to encounter with a dangerous criminal, Indian Joe, and live the greatest adventure of their lives.
